Equivalent & Substitute Parts for 1-2176093-9

Part Overview

The TE Connectivity 1-2176093-9 is a 14.7 kOhms ±0.1% thin film chip resistor in 0805 (2012 Metric) package rated for 0.25W (1/4W) power dissipation. This component is classified as Active product status and is RoHS3 compliant with unlimited moisture sensitivity level (MSL 1). The part is supplied in Tape & Reel packaging format. Substitute Part Grouping Explanation

Substitution eligibility for the 1-2176093-9 is determined by the following critical parameters:

Mandatory Matching Parameters:

  • Resistance Value: 14.7 kOhms
  • Tolerance: ±0.1%
  • Package / Case: 0805 (2012 Metric)
  • Composition: Thin Film
  • Temperature Coefficient: ±25ppm/°C
  • Operating Temperature Range: -55°C ~ 155°C
  • Number of Terminations: 2
  • RoHS Status: ROHS3 Compliant
  • Moisture Sensitivity Level: 1 (Unlimited)

Allowable Variation:

  • Power Rating: Substitute parts rated at 0.125W (1/8W) are acceptable as this represents a more conservative specification than the original 0.25W (1/4W) rating, provided all other parameters remain identical.

All identified substitute parts maintain identical electrical characteristics (resistance, tolerance, temperature coefficient, operating temperature) and mechanical compatibility (0805 package dimensions and termination count) with the main part. Variations in power rating and optional automotive certifications do not affect functional substitutability in applications where the original part specifications are met.

Engineering Selection Recommendations

All three substitute parts (ERA-6AEB1472V, RG2012P-1472-B-T5, and RT0805BRD0714K7L) are functionally equivalent to the 1-2176093-9 based on electrical and mechanical specifications. Selection among these alternatives is determined by application requirements and compliance certifications:

ERA-6AEB1472V (Panasonic): This part carries AEC-Q200 automotive qualification. Selection is appropriate for applications requiring automotive-grade components with established reliability standards.

RG2012P-1472-B-T5 (Susumu): This part includes both AEC-Q200 automotive qualification and anti-sulfur protection. Selection is appropriate for automotive applications in environments with potential sulfur exposure or where enhanced environmental protection is specified.

RT0805BRD0714K7L (YAGEO): This part maintains all core electrical and mechanical specifications without automotive certification. Selection is appropriate for general industrial and commercial applications where automotive qualification is not required.

All substitute parts are Active product status and RoHS3 compliant. The primary distinction among substitutes relates to automotive certifications and environmental protection features rather than core electrical performance.

Frequently Asked Questions (FAQ)

Q: Can ERA-6AEB1472V replace 1-2176093-9 in any application?

A: ERA-6AEB1472V is electrically and mechanically equivalent to 1-2176093-9. The primary difference is the power rating (0.125W versus 0.25W). This substitute is suitable for applications where the circuit design does not require the full 0.25W power dissipation capability. Both parts share identical resistance value (14.7 kOhms), tolerance (±0.1%), temperature coefficient (±25ppm/°C), operating temperature range (-55°C ~ 155°C), and 0805 package dimensions.

Q: What is the significance of the power rating difference between the main part and substitutes?

A: The 1-2176093-9 is rated for 0.25W (1/4W) power dissipation, while all three substitute parts are rated for 0.125W (1/8W). In applications where the resistor dissipates less than 0.125W, the substitute parts operate within their power rating and are fully compatible. In applications requiring power dissipation between 0.125W and 0.25W, the original 1-2176093-9 must be used to ensure the component operates within its rated specifications.

Q: Are the substitute parts suitable for automotive applications?

A: ERA-6AEB1472V and RG2012P-1472-B-T5 carry AEC-Q200 automotive qualification. RT0805BRD0714K7L does not specify automotive certification. Selection depends on whether the application requires automotive-grade components. For non-automotive applications, all three substitutes are acceptable.

Q: Do the substitute parts have different physical dimensions?

A: All parts share the same 0805 (2012 Metric) package with identical length (0.079" / 2.00mm) and width (0.049" / 1.25mm). Maximum seated heights vary slightly: 1-2176093-9 is 0.026" (0.65mm), ERA-6AEB1472V and RT0805BRD0714K7L are 0.024" (0.60mm), and RG2012P-1472-B-T5 is 0.020" (0.50mm). These height variations are within typical PCB assembly tolerances and do not affect mechanical compatibility.

Q: What does the ±0.1% tolerance specification mean?

A: All parts in this comparison maintain ±0.1% tolerance, meaning the actual resistance value will be within 0.1% of the nominal 14.7 kOhms specification. This represents a precision thin film resistor suitable for applications requiring tight tolerance control.

Q: Are all parts RoHS3 compliant?

A: Yes, all four parts (1-2176093-9, ERA-6AEB1472V, RG2012P-1472-B-T5, and RT0805BRD0714K7L) are RoHS3 compliant and suitable for applications subject to RoHS regulations.

Q: What is the temperature coefficient specification?

A: All parts specify ±25ppm/°C temperature coefficient, indicating that the resistance value changes by a maximum of 25 parts per million for each degree Celsius change in operating temperature. This specification is identical across all parts and ensures consistent performance across the -55°C ~ 155°C operating temperature range.
